Senior Hardwood Flooring Project Manager
Pay: $35.00–$45.00 per hour DOE
About Focus Hardwood
Focus Hardwood is a family-owned hardwood flooring company serving the Denver Metro area and Colorado mountain communities. As a Bona Certified Craftsman company and Preferred Stuga Installer, we specialize in custom hardwood flooring installations, refinishing, restoration, repairs, and high-end residential projects.
Our reputation has been built on exceptional craftsmanship, professionalism, reliability, and customer service. We are committed to doing things the right way and are looking for a leader who shares those values.
Position Overview
We're looking for an experienced Senior Hardwood Flooring Project Manager to help lead our growing company.
This position is ideal for someone who is an exceptional hardwood flooring craftsman and an experienced project leader. You will oversee multiple projects, coordinate crews, communicate with homeowners and contractors, maintain quality standards, solve jobsite challenges, and keep projects moving efficiently from start to finish.
Our goal is to find someone who can become Jesse's right hand—someone we can trust to take ownership of projects, lead crews with confidence, and help us continue delivering exceptional work.
This is not a subcontractor position. We are looking for a long-term team member.
Responsibilities Project Management
- Oversee multiple hardwood flooring projects simultaneously Coordinate crew schedules and daily workflow
- Review project scope before work begins
- Ensure materials and jobsites are ready
- Communicate with homeowners, builders, and contractors Solve jobsite issues and make informed decisions
- Monitor project schedules and keep work on track
- Perform final walkthroughs and quality control
Leadership
- Lead and mentor crew members
- Train and develop installers
- Hold crews accountable to Focus Hardwood's standards Maintain a positive, professional culture
Craftsmanship
- Install, sand, stain, and finish hardwood flooring when needed
- Assist crews with technical challenges
- Perform specialty installations and repairs
- Ensure every project meets Focus Hardwood's quality expectations
Qualifications
- Minimum 7 years of hardwood flooring experience
- Proven experience independently managing hardwood flooring projects from start to finish. Previous experience leading crews.
- Strong knowledge of installation, sanding, staining, and finish systems
- Excellent communication and customer service skills
- Strong organizational and problem-solving abilities
- Professional, dependable, and self-motivated
- Valid driver's license
- Reliable transportation
- Must own the necessary flooring tools
